net: ip_tunnel: fix mtu calculation for ETHER tunnel devices
commit 9992a078b1771da354ac1f9737e1e639b687caa2 upstream. Commit 28e104d00281 ("net: ip_tunnel: fix mtu calculation") removed dev->hard_header_len subtraction when calculate MTU for tunnel devices as there is an overhead for device that has header_ops. But there are ETHER tunnel devices, like gre_tap or erspan, which don't have header_ops but set dev->hard_header_len during setup. This makes pkts greater than (MTU - ETH_HLEN) could not be xmited. Fix it by subtracting the ETHER tunnel devices' dev->hard_header_len for MTU calculation.
